Frequently Asked Questions about Outlying Johnson County KS

How much are Studio apartments in Outlying Johnson County KS?

There are currently 333 Studio Apartments in Outlying Johnson County KS with rent ranges from $679 to $23,100 with an average price of $1,473.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Outlying Johnson County KS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Outlying Johnson County KS ranges from $750 to $5,141 with an average monthly rent of $1,574.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Outlying Johnson County KS c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Outlying Johnson County KS range from $758 to $5,962.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,970.

How expensive are Outlying Johnson County KS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 392 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Outlying Johnson County KS on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$898 to $6,874 - averaging $2,304 for the location.
